Overview

B-lymphoma cells represent malignant populations of B-lymphocytes that have undergone neoplastic transformation, typically characterized by uncontrolled clonal expansion within the lymphatic system [1]. These cells are the hallmark of various B-cell non-Hodgkin lymphomas (NHLs) and are often driven by genetic translocations or mutations that dysregulate growth and survival pathways, such as the B-cell receptor (BCR) signaling cascade [2]. While the cell itself is the pathological entity of the disease, therapeutic strategies focus on targeting specific proteins expressed by these cells, including surface antigens like CD20 or intracellular enzymes like Bruton's tyrosine kinase (BTK) [3]. B-lymphoma cells often develop mechanisms to evade the host immune response and resist programmed cell death, frequently through the overexpression of anti-apoptotic proteins like BCL-2 [4]. Modern pharmacological intervention involves a combination of monoclonal antibodies, small-molecule inhibitors, and cytotoxic agents designed to selectively deplete these malignant cells while sparing healthy tissue [1][3]. Mechanism of action

Targeting specific molecular markers on or within the cell to induce apoptosis, inhibit B-cell receptor (BCR) signaling, or trigger antibody-dependent cellular cytotoxicity (ADCC).
